Dollhouse Maker Finds Success Blending Passion and Profession
Nathaniel Ellis' Flip This Dollhouse business has gained a massive online following and contributed to set designs for popular shows and Taylor Swift's Eras Tour.
Apr. 12, 2026 at 1:36am
Got story updates? Submit your updates here. ›
Nathaniel Ellis' meticulously crafted dollhouse interiors blend miniature magic with a touch of glamour, captivating audiences beyond the world of toys.Fall River TodayNathaniel Ellis, a passionate dollhouse maker from Massachusetts, has turned his childhood hobby into a thriving business called Flip This Dollhouse. His expertise in miniature interiors has not only gained him a dedicated fan base but has also led to opportunities in full-size interior design projects, including contributions to set designs for popular shows and Taylor Swift's Eras Tour.

The details
Ellis' journey began as a child, when he was obsessed with old homes and the art of decorating. He found solace and an outlet for his creativity in dollhouses, a passion he initially kept hidden due to societal norms. It wasn't until he was 18 and financially independent that he indulged in his love for dollhouses. This passion eventually led him to start his own business, Flip This Dollhouse, which has now become a thriving enterprise with a dedicated fan base. Ellis' expertise in miniature interiors has opened doors to full-size interior design projects, showcasing the unique skill set he possesses.
- Ellis started his business, Flip This Dollhouse, as an adult after keeping his passion for dollhouses hidden during his childhood.
- Flip This Dollhouse has gained a massive online following and contributed to set designs for popular shows and Taylor Swift's Eras Tour in recent years.
- The move to Fall River's Tower Mill is a significant step for Ellis, allowing him to expand his retail space and cater to an even wider audience.
